What Is a Dual Diploma?
A dual diploma is the completion, at the same time, of the high school diploma of a student’s own country together with the diploma of an international institution (for example, an American high school or an international program). The student follows two curricula in parallel and, upon graduation, holds two separate diplomas. This model unites two educational cultures in a single journey.

Who Is It For?
- Students aiming to study at university abroad.
- Those seeking advanced foreign language skills and an international vision.
- Academically motivated students who are open to extra work.
- Those with a global career goal.
How to Prepare?
A dual diploma means an additional academic load; it therefore requires good time management and a strong foreign language foundation. The guidance the school provides supports the student throughout this parallel process. Most importantly, the student should set out on this path with inner motivation.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is a dual diploma very tiring?
It brings an additional academic load, but it can be managed with a good plan and the school’s support. For motivated students, this effort more than pays off through the opportunities it brings.
Are a dual diploma and IB the same thing?
They are not the same. IB is a single international program; a dual diploma means completing two separate diplomas in parallel. Both provide international recognition.
Is a dual diploma also an advantage for universities at home?
Its primary advantage is in international applications; however, the language competence and academic discipline it brings also support success at home.
